Commentary for II Kings 20:8

וַיֹּ֤אמֶר חִזְקִיָּ֙הוּ֙ אֶֽל־יְשַׁעְיָ֔הוּ מָ֣ה א֔וֹת כִּֽי־יִרְפָּ֥א יְהוָ֖ה לִ֑י וְעָלִ֛יתִי בַּיּ֥וֹם הַשְּׁלִישִׁ֖י בֵּ֥ית יְהוָֽה׃

And Hezekiah said unto Isaiah: ‘What shall be the sign that the LORD will heal me, and that I shall go up unto the house of the LORD the third day?’

Ralbag on II Kings

And Hezekiah said unto Isaiah, "a What shall be the sign that the Lord will heal me?": It is fitting for you to know that this was not a diminishing of faith for Hezekiah, that he requested a sign for this.
